Creamy Dill Salmon Soup

This Norwegian-inspired creamy dill salmon soup combines tender salmon, fresh vegetables, and rich cream for a cozy and flavorful meal perfect for chilly nights.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 30 minutes
Total Time 45 minutes
Servings 4 servings
Calories 420 kcal

Ingredients
  

Main ingredients

  • 2 tablespoon Butter
  • 1 tablespoon Olive oil
  • 1 Medium onion diced
  • 2 cloves Garlic minced
  • 2 Carrots sliced
  • 2 Celery stalks sliced
  • 4 cups Fish stock or vegetable broth
  • 3 Potatoes peeled and cubed
  • 1 lb Skinless salmon fillet cut into chunks
  • 1 cup Heavy cream
  • 2 tablespoon Fresh dill chopped
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 4 wedges Lemon to serve

Instructions
 

Instructions

  • Heat butter and olive oil in a pot over medium heat until melted and smooth.
  • Add diced onion and sauté for about 5 minutes until translucent.
  • Stir in garlic, carrots, and celery. Cook another 5 minutes.
  • Pour in fish stock or broth and bring to a boil.
  • Add potatoes and simmer 12-15 minutes until tender.
  • Gently add salmon chunks. Cook 5-7 minutes until cooked through.
  • Reduce heat and stir in heavy cream and chopped dill.
  • Season with salt and pepper to taste and simmer a few more minutes.
  • Serve hot with lemon wedges on the side.

Notes

For best flavor, use fresh ingredients. Soup can be stored up to 3 days refrigerated or frozen up to 1 month.
